No, it is not a good idea, because you WILL get arrested for doing it. They can easily trace the phone call, and you will be sent to jail for misusing the 911 service.
Added: Most (all?) 9-1-1 centers in the US have the capability of tracing incoming calls back to a specific number (even cellphones) so that they can backtrace the caller should they get cut off in the middle of their call, or for some reason be unable to complete it.

Yes, it is illegal to make prank calls to 911 as it can tie up emergency lines and prevent real emergencies from receiving help in a timely manner. It is considered a waste of emergency resources and can result in criminal charges.

If people prank call you a lot, you can dial *69 to get the number of the last person who called you. You can then report this number to your phone company and ask that it be blocked. If you are being harrased, you can contact the police.
